Bit of a weird one here (I'm a bit of a weird one so...).

What boxers that went on to have decent careers did you see have their first pro fight?

I'm sure there is a shiteload of examples on here.

Off the top of my head I saw the great :D Henry Maske turn pro with a first minute KO of Antonio Arvizu on the same night (but not at the same venue) that saw Lennox Lewis win his 10th pro bout.

It was on a Wednesday too & you had The Lion (and Gary Jacobs and Errol Christie) on one bill while my man Kirkland Laing was winning the European title in some style across the city in Wembley.

Maske would go on to beat Prince Charles Williams for the IBF 175 title, make ten defences before losing in a unification bout with Virgil Hill.
